Ceramic Tiles Replacement in Longmont, CO
Ceramic tile replacement services involve removing existing tiles and installing new ones to refresh the appearance and functionality of various areas within a property. This service is commonly requested for k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and other spaces where ceramic tiles are used for flooring, walls, or backsplashes. Property owners often seek this service when tiles become damaged, cracked, stained, or outdated, aiming to improve the aesthetic appeal and maintain the safety of their surfaces.
Before requesting ceramic tile replacement,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including the condition of the underlying surface and whether any additional repairs are needed. It’s also helpful to consider the style, color, and type of tiles preferred, as well as the overall design goals for the space. Clear communication about these details can ensure the finished result aligns with the desired look and meets functional needs.

Ceramic Tiles Replacement Questions
What types of ceramic tiles can be replaced? Most standard ceramic tiles, including glazed, matte, and decorative styles, can be replaced to match existing installations or new designs.
Is tile replacement suitable for bathrooms and kitchens? Yes, tile replacement is commonly requested in bathrooms and kitchens to update surfaces or repair damage.
What should property owners consider before replacing ceramic tiles? It’s important to assess the condition of underlying surfaces and choose durable tiles suitable for the location’s use.
Does tile replacement involve removing old adhesive and grout? Yes, existing tiles are carefully removed, and surfaces are prepared to ensure proper adhesion of new tiles.
